Vehicle Accidents

  • Motor Vehicle Injury: claims about motor vehicle accidents that happened between April 1, 2019 and April 30, 2021.
  • Accident Benefits: claims about motor vehicle accidents that happened on or after May 1, 2021.
  • Accident Responsibility: claims about ICBC’s assessment of a person’s responsibility for a motor vehicle accident.

Intimate Images

  • The Intimate Images Protection Act (IIPA) came into force on January 29, 2024.
  • Protection Order: claims for an order that require an intimate image be deleted, de-indexed, and/or removed from a website or social media platform.
  • Administrative Penalty: claims for a monetary penalty if a person or internet platform doesn’t comply with a protection order.
  • Damages: claims for up to $5,000 related to the harm caused by sharing or threatening to share an intimate image without consent.
